对于很多Linux用户来说,软件安装是日常操作中必不可少的一部分。无论是开发者、系统管理员还是普通用户,掌握Linux系统中的软件安装技巧都能够大幅提升工作效率。Linux作为开源操作系统,提供了多种软件包管理工具与方式,使得用户可以灵活选择适合自己的安装方法。从包管理器到源码编译,每种方式都有其独特的优势和应用场景。本文将详细介绍在Linux上安装软件与应用的实用技巧,帮助用户在使用Linux时更加得心应手。

我们需要了解Linux的包管理系统。不同的Linux发行版使用不同的包管理工具,例如Debian及其衍生版使用APT,而Red Hat及其衍生版则使用YUM或DNF。这些包管理器提供了简单易用的命令行工具,用户只需执行几个简单指令,即可快速安装或卸载软件。例如,在Ubuntu上,可以使用`sudo apt update`更新软件源,然后使用`sudo apt install 软件包名`来安装所需应用。
除了利用包管理器,用户还可以通过应用商店来安装软件。许多Linux发行版都附带了图形用户界面的软件中心,例如Ubuntu Software或GNOME Software。这些软件中心提供直观的界面,用户只需搜索应用,点击安装即可,适合不习惯使用终端的新人。
对于一些未在官方仓库中的软件,用户可能需要手动下载安装包。这种情况通常发生在需要特定版本的软件时。用户可以从软件的官方网站下载相应的.deb或.rpm包,然后使用包管理器安装。例如,下载完.deb格式的软件包后,使用命令`sudo dpkg -i 软件包名.deb`来完成安装。
有时候,用户还可能需要从源代码编译软件。虽然这个过程相对复杂,但它能够提供更大的灵活性和更优的性能。用户需先安装编译所需的依赖包,然后下载源代码压缩包,解压后进入目录,依次执行`./configure`、`make`和`make install`命令即可完成安装。这种方法适合对软件性能有极高要求的高级用户。
值得注意的是,始终保持系统软件的更新也是非常重要的。定期使用包管理器更新系统软件,不仅可以获得最新的特性和Bug修复,还能增强系统的安全性。
通过掌握这些Linux软件安装技巧,用户能够更灵活地管理自己的系统,提高工作效率。这些基础方法对于新手和有经验的用户同样适用,确保在Linux环境中畅通无阻。无论你是简单的应用安装还是复杂的编译过程,这些知识都将使你在Linux的世界中游刃有余。
